WebFarmers only need glass slides, a needle or fine knife and a bit of training to make blood smears. Glass slides are available from pharmacies and from slme ago-vet shops, they are cheap and help in getting a diagnosis from a vet who does not even have to visit the farm. WebA machete (/ m ə ˈ ʃ ɛ t i /; Spanish pronunciation: ) is a broad blade used either as an agricultural implement similar to an axe, or in combat like a long-bladed knife.The blade is typically 30 to 45 centimetres (12 to 18 in) long and usually under 3 millimetres (1 ⁄ 8 in) thick.
